Cure for ADHD in Adults: Understanding, Managing, and Living with Attention Deficit Hyperactivity Disorder
Attention Deficit Disorder (ADHD) is typically associated with children; however, many adults continue to experience its results. This condition can profoundly impact numerous aspects of life, including career, relationships, and personal wellness. Understanding ADHD, exploring efficient management strategies, and attending to typical misconceptions are vital actions toward leading a satisfying life for those affected.
Understanding ADHD in Adults
ADHD is characterized by persistent patterns of negligence and/or hyperactivity-impulsivity that interfere with working or development. In grownups, symptoms might manifest differently than in children, causing obstacles in numerous aspects of life. Below is a table summing up typical signs of ADHD in grownups.
Signs of ADHD in AdultsDescriptionInattentionTrouble focusing, lapse of memory, lack of organization, and distractibility.HyperactivityExcessive talking, restlessness, and a constant sense of being "on the go."ImpulsivityTrouble waiting in lines, disrupting others, and making hasty decisions.Psychological DysregulationState of mind swings, aggravation tolerance, and problem handling tension.Low MotivationDifficulties in setting and achieving individual objectives.Diagnosis and Assessment
Getting a correct diagnosis is necessary for grownups who suspect they have ADHD. An extensive assessment typically includes:
Clinical Interview: A mental health expert gathers information about the individual's history, signs, and functional impairments.Self-Reported Questionnaires: Standardized tools such as the Adult ADHD Self-Report Scale (ASRS) may be utilized.Behavioral Assessments: Input from household, good friends, or coworkers can offer valuable insight into the person's functioning.Treatment Options
While there is no definitive "remedy" for ADHD, numerous reliable treatments can help manage symptoms and improve quality of life. Treatment can consist of medication, therapy, and lifestyle modifications. Here's a breakdown of typical methods:
Treatment OptionsDescriptionMedicationStimulant medications (like Adderall) and non-stimulant choices (like Strattera) can assist enhance focus and lower impulsivity.Cognitive Behavioral Therapy (CBT)CBT works in helping grownups with ADHD establish coping techniques and restructure negative idea patterns.TrainingADHD coaches can assist individuals with organization, time management, and goal-setting.Support GroupsGetting in touch with others who share similar experiences can supply psychological support and practical recommendations.Way of life ChangesRoutine exercise, a healthy diet, adequate sleep, and mindfulness practices such as meditation can considerably benefit ADHD symptoms.Table: Effectiveness of Treatment OptionsTreatment OptionEffectivenessFactors to considerMedicationHighMight have negative effects; requires medical supervision.CBTModerate to HighTime-intensive; might require several sessions.CoachingModerateNeeds motivation; varies depending on the coach.Support systemModeratePeer-led; advantages vary based on specific engagement.Way of life ChangesVariableMay take some time to see results; highly individualistic.Lifestyle Modifications to Consider
For many adults, embracing particular lifestyle modifications can help handle ADHD signs efficiently. Here are some tips:
Establish Routines: Develop a daily schedule to promote consistency and minimize lapse of memory.Set Clear Goals: Break larger tasks into smaller sized, workable steps and set due dates to help keep focus and inspiration.Decrease Distractions: Create a dedicated office and reduce environmental distractions to boost concentration.Practice Mindfulness: Engage in mindfulness practices, such as meditation or yoga, to enhance focus and minimize tension.Exercise Regularly: Physical activity can help in reducing hyperactivity and improve state of mind, promoting general wellness.Frequently asked questions About ADHD in Adults
